Zusammenfassung:Cocrystals of theophylline (tp) and racemic and chiral forms of both tartaric acid (tart) and malic acid (maI) were investigated using terahertz time-domain-spectroscopy (THz-TDS). Using X-ray powder diffraction (XRPD) the racemic and chiral malic acid cocrystal forms were found to be nearly isostructural and therefore almost indistinguishable using XRPD. Using THz-TDS clear differences were observed both at room temperature and at 109 K. This was rationalized using lattice energy calculations and attributed to a difference in the conformational strain of the acid groups between the two cocrystal forms.
